A 500‑word Personal Statement is required. Your personal statement should clearly demonstrate how your skills and experience meet the requirements of the role and align with the person specification.
Salary of £31,096 with HMRC contributing £9,008 towards the Civil Service Defined Benefit Pension scheme. Flexible and hybrid working policies allow you to balance work and personal commitments. Generous leave allowance starts at 25 days and increases by one day for each year of qualifying service up to a maximum of 30 days. Pension contributions at 28.97% of salary. Family‑friendly policies, personal support, coaching and development.
HMRC is an office‑based organisation, and colleagues are expected to spend 60% of their working time in the office. Where the role allows it, colleagues can work from home for up to 2 days a week, averaged over a calendar month.

Job is open to UK nationals, nationals of the Republic of Ireland, nationals of Commonwealth countries with right to work in the UK, nationals of the EU, Switzerland, Norway, Iceland or Liechtenstein and family members with settled or pre‑settled status under the EUSS, Turkish nationals and certain family members, and individuals with limited or indefinite leave to remain who were eligible to apply for EUSS before 31 December 2020.
